We’re looking for a Women's Health Physical Therapist - Advanced Clinical Specialist. In this role, you will provide specialized evaluation and treatment for pelvic floor dysfunction, prenatal and postpartum conditions, pelvic pain, bowel and bladder disorders, and other women's health diagnoses while serving as a clinical resource and leader within the program. Think you’ve got what it takes? Schedule Options: 3 (8) Hour Shifts OR 2 (10) Hour Shifts (Mondays and Fridays needed) Job
Evaluate, develop, and implement individualized treatment plans for patients with pelvic floor and women's health conditions. Provide specialized care for diagnoses including pelvic pain, urinary and fecal incontinence, constipation, pelvic organ prolapse, pregnancy-related musculoskeletal conditions, postpartum recovery, and other pelvic health disorders. Collaborate with patients and families to establish measurable goals and monitor treatment outcomes. Serve as a clinical expert and resource for pelvic health rehabilitation, supporting best practices and evidence-based care. Partner closely with physicians, advanced practice providers, nurses, and other members of the interdisciplinary care team to coordinate comprehensive patient care. Monitor patient progress and modify treatment plans as appropriate. Recommend adaptive equipment, therapeutic interventions, and discharge plans when indicated. Provide education and coaching to patients, families, and caregivers regarding pelvic health, wellness, injury prevention, and self-management strategies. Document evaluations, treatment plans, progress notes, and billing information in accordance with departmental standards. Support the growth and development of the Women's Health and Pelvic Floor Program through quality improvement initiatives, program development, community outreach, and patient education efforts. Mentor therapists, students, and clinical staff while contributing to competency development and continuing education initiatives. Pursue advanced professional development through clinical specialization, research, leadership, or education. Texas Children’s Pavilion for Women is a comprehensive obstetrics/gynecology facility and one of a select few hospitals nationwide that provides women, mothers and babies with a full continuum of high-quality, expert health care. Offering a full spectrum of maternal and fetal medicine services, including an array of fetal diagnostic procedures and highly specialized fetal surgeries, the Pavilion for Women is connected to Texas Children’s Hospital via a two-story circular sky bridge to enhance patient care by providing physicians, staff and patient families with rapid access to other pediatric subspecialists. Three private OB/GYN practices, The Family Fertility Center, The Menopause Center and The Women’s Place – Center for Reproductive Psychiatry are all housed here. Additionally, we also recently opened a community-based OB/GYN practice in Pearland.
